Once she beat Cyborg, it was hard to argue even though 145 has never been a real division. The problem going back to the DEEP and Smackgirl days is a lot of those really good fighters were beating girls who just got into the sport or were sub .500 at the time or spent most of their career there. They went on long runs but it was never against name fighter after name fighter after name fighter.

Julia Budd (best W145 not in UFC) - 0:14

Ronda Rousey (most important WMMA figure ever) - 0:48

Chris Cyborg (invincible "secret boss" of WMMA) - 0:51

Meisha Tate (in the UFC 200 main event, no less) - 3:16

Germaine de Randamie (current #1 contender @ W135)  - 3:56

Holly Holm (Two-sport champ, top 10 all-time women's boxer) - 4:10

And she's beaten Valentina Schevchenko twice. Best of all-time and it isn't even close.
